ZIP 60137 and ZIP 60143 are ZIP Code areas in Illinois. This page compares them across population, income, housing, education, commuting, and how each has changed since 2019.

ZIP 60137 has the higher population (38,754 vs 11,798 in ZIP 60143). ZIP 60137 has the higher median household income ($131,695 vs $112,247 in ZIP 60143). ZIP 60137 has the higher median home value ($490,800 vs $386,600 in ZIP 60143).
